I have received two shipments of fish from Dr. Reef, totaling 24 fish. Every single fish was in fabulous shape and they have all adjusted perfectly to their new surroundings an tankmates. I recommend Dr. Reef to everyone, FAR above any of the popular wholesalers and over my own LFS. Dr. Reefs prices are extremely fair. In many cases, the fish are far less expensive than places like Live Aquaria, etc. For example, one of the fish that I received was a fully-quarantined, beautiful 4"+ Gem Tang for $599. That price is $300-$700 less than any other online resource. The feeding acclimation and the quarantine process that Dr. Reef completes on all of his livestock is first class in every way. SUPER happy with Dr. Reef!
